Shadows of the Dolphin Court

In the bustling city of Aquaria, where the streets were lined with shimmering coral buildings and the air was filled with the sound of dolphin songs, Detective Elara Voss stood before the Dolphin Court. The grand structure, a marvel of aquatic architecture, was the site of a series of enigmatic disappearances that had left the city in a state of panic.

Elara was no ordinary detective. She was a quantum detective, a rare breed capable of leaping between parallel universes to solve cases that defied the laws of physics. Her latest leap had brought her to this strange world, where the echoes of past events seemed to weave a tapestry of secrets and danger.

The Dolphin Court was a place of beauty and tranquility, with its central pond teeming with colorful fish and graceful swans. Yet, beneath the serene surface, something dark was stirring. The missing persons were all individuals who had once lived in this court, their spirits now trapped in an echo of their former existence.

Elara's investigation began with a simple clue: a broken dolphin statuette, its tail bent and its eyes hollow. She followed the trail to an old, abandoned boathouse on the edge of the pond. Inside, she found a diary belonging to a woman named Lira, who had lived in the court decades ago. The diary spoke of a hidden room beneath the court, a place where the spirits of the missing individuals were said to be trapped.

With the help of a local historian named Thaddeus, who had a knack for uncovering forgotten secrets, Elara began to piece together the puzzle. Thaddeus told her of a legend that spoke of a powerful artifact hidden in the court, an artifact that could control the fabric of reality itself. The legend also mentioned a creature known as the Echo, a being that could manipulate the echoes of the past to create illusions and traps.

As Elara delved deeper, she discovered that the Echo was not a myth but a living entity, bound to the artifact. The Echo was using the spirits of the missing individuals as pawns in a twisted game of power. Each spirit was a fragment of the Echo's essence, and the more spirits it controlled, the stronger the Echo became.

Elara's next lead was a young woman named Liora, who claimed to have seen the Echo. Liora led Elara to a hidden chamber beneath the court, where they found the artifact, a crystal sphere pulsating with an otherworldly glow. The Echo appeared before them, a shadowy figure with eyes like twin moons.

"Welcome, Detective Voss," the Echo's voice echoed through the chamber. "You have come to end my reign of terror."

Elara, aware of the Echo's power, knew she had to be careful. She reached for her quantum gun, a device capable of firing across parallel universes. "You can't escape the law of nature, Echo. You can't control the echoes of the past."

The Echo laughed, a sound like a thousand dolphin songs being strangled. "You think you understand the laws of this universe? You are but a mere reflection of my power."

The chamber began to shake as the Echo unleashed a torrent of echoes, creating a labyrinth of illusions. Elara and Liora found themselves lost in a sea of mirrors, each one a different version of themselves and the people they had lost.

In the midst of the chaos, Elara realized that the Echo was using her own echoes to trap her. She had to break free from the illusions to reach the core of the Echo's power. With a deep breath, Elara activated her quantum gun, aiming at the crystal sphere.

The Echo, sensing her intent, lunged at her, but Elara dodged and fired. The sphere shattered, releasing a burst of energy that overwhelmed the Echo. The creature dissolved into a cloud of echoes, its power dissipating.

The chamber calmed, and Elara and Liora emerged into the light. The spirits of the missing individuals began to fade away, their echoes returning to the world of the living. The Dolphin Court was silent once more, its tranquility restored.

Elara turned to Thaddeus, who had been watching the whole scene from the shadows. "Thank you," she said. "Without you, I never would have found the Echo."

Thaddeus smiled. "It was my pleasure, Detective. Sometimes, the answers are hidden in the echoes of the past."

Elara nodded, her mission complete. She activated her quantum suit and prepared to return to her own universe. As she stepped through the quantum portal, she couldn't help but look back at the Dolphin Court, its beauty and mystery etched into her memory.

In the end, Elara had not only solved the mystery of the Dolphin Court but had also uncovered the truth about the nature of reality itself. The echoes of the past had shown her that even in a parallel universe, the power of truth and justice could overcome the darkest of forces.
